Have you wondered how the creation story of Genesis fits with the evolutionary theories of popular science? You’re not alone. Many Christians wrestle with the seeming disparity between faith and science. They want to believe the inerrancy of Scripture, but it’s difficult to reconcile their beliefs with what science texts teach. The Unlocking the Mysteries of Genesis Conference, held at First Baptist Church of Dallas, Texas, seeks to resolve this conflict by answering key questions about the origin of human life, the age of the universe, and how scientific evidence lines up with the Bible.
